Thermal Siding Installation in West Hartford, CT

Thermal siding installation involves attaching specialized siding materials designed to improve a building’s insulation and energy efficiency. This service covers a range of projects including upgrading existing siding, replacing worn or damaged panels, or installing new siding on residential properties. Homeowners often request thermal siding to enhance comfort inside their homes, reduce heating and cooling costs, and improve the overall appearance of their property’s exterior.

Before requesting thermal siding installation, property owners usually want to understand the types of siding materials available, such as vinyl, fiber cement, or insulated panels, and how each can impact insulation and durability. It’s also helpful to consider the scope of the project, including whether existing siding needs removal or preparation, and to inquire about the installation process and any maintenance requirements afterward. Clear information on these aspects can support informed decisions and ensure the project meets the property’s specific needs.

Thermal Siding Installation Questions

What is thermal siding installation? It involves attaching insulated siding materials to improve a building's energy efficiency and exterior appearance.

Which types of properties benefit from thermal siding? Residential homes and commercial buildings seeking better insulation and exterior durability often choose this service.

What materials are used for thermal siding? Common options include foam-backed vinyl, fiber cement, and insulated composite panels designed for weather resistance.

How does thermal siding improve energy efficiency? It reduces heat transfer through walls, helping to maintain interior temperatures and lower energy costs.
